Tokina made a 19-35mm f/3.5-4.5 (AF193) and a 20-35mm f/3.5-4.5 (AF235) in two versions for Pentax Autofocus.

Sigma made a 12-24mm F4.5-5.6 EX DG Aspherical HSM that had the aperture ring, as does the Sigma 24-70mm F2.8 EX DG Macro

The widest rectilinear zoom with an aperture ring is the FA 20-35mm
f4.0.  There's a 24-90mm FA 3.5~4.8 and an M, A, and and F 20-50mm f4.0
all sharing the same optical formula.  Those are pretty much your
choices for lenses with aperture rings.  Except for the F 17-28mm
fisheye zoom.
